What a Free SSL Certificate Actually Gives You
Free SSL certificates are real certificates. They establish browser trust, encrypt traffic between your server and your visitors and satisfy the requirements of every major browser. Domain Validation (DV) is the validation tier used by free certificates. It confirms you control the domain, nothing more, and for most sites that’s exactly the right level.
ZeroSSL, like other issuing CAs, automates the issuance of free DV certificates. The certificate is cryptographically valid, trusted by Chrome, Firefox, Safari and every other major browser and issued through the Sectigo trust chain.

Certificate Management at Scale
The operational strain of certificate management doesn’t show up when you have five domains. It shows up when you have fifty, and renewal starts to feel like a part-time job.
Most teams handling volume rely on the ACME protocol to automate issuance and renewal. At higher volumes, ACME rate limits become a real factor. When those limits get hit, certificate issuance can fail quietly. There’s no browser pop-up, no immediate alert. You find out when the certificate expires, and visitors start seeing security warnings.
The complexity compounds for organizations running PKI across multiple systems or teams. A company with certificates spread across cloud infrastructure, internal tools and customer-facing services often has no clear picture of what’s installed where, who provisioned it or when it expires. At that point, certificate management becomes an organizational problem.
Shorter certificate lifespans are making this harder across the board. The industry is moving toward significantly shorter validity windows, from the current 200-day ceiling down toward 47 days under updated CA/Browser Forum standards. A certificate that used to need renewal twice a year will soon need it closer to eight times a year. Without a working ACME client, a tested renewal schedule and someone watching for failures, that cadence breaks down fast.
Handling that manually across even a modest number of domains isn’t realistic. The question is whether your current setup can actually keep up.
